PM Modi Attacks Jagan’s Govt- ‘Work 0; Corruption 100’

Prime Minister Narendra Modi has once again turned up in Andhra Pradesh state to take part in the joint election meeting along with Pawan Kalyan and other NDA stakeholders at “Praja Galam” meeting in Rajahmundry today. And for the first time he has breathed fire on the YS Jagan led YSR Congress government in the state. 

“When Chandrababu Naidu’s government is there, the development of Andhra Pradesh is on the top. However, the YSRC government pushed development out of the track. Rather than working for the welfare and development of the people, YCP pushed the state into debt and issues. The only guarantee for the welfare and development is NDA (TDP+Janasena+BJP) right now”, said Prime Minister Narendra Modi at the Rajahmundry meeting today. 

Modi further added: “As the country moves forward quickly, Andhra should lead in development. But our state government doesn’t seem to care about this. They talk about progress but do nothing. The work is Zero and the corruption is 100% right now. They’re delaying projects from the central government and not helping the people’s well-being”
